NewHolland2 Posted May 3, 2007 Author Share Posted May 3, 2007 wasnt to sure about that bit, makes sense really! . I was thinking along the Siku Grimme planter, it doesnt work with beds looking at it in action on the trino site \ \ Most lads around here seem to be cutting back on the number of machines they use for tatties......I remember when I first photographed Niven's tattie kit he had one 4 row bed-former followed by two 2 row shapers with rota-tillers attached, followed by at least 2 de-stoners and then two Grimme 2 row planters......Now he's missed out the shaping and rota-tilling too...... \ All saving time and money I guess...... :)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
